Erasmus School of Economics - Erasmus University Rotterdam
Research Master in Economics
- Rotterdam, Netherlands
Master degree
Full time
2 years
On-Campus
English
The Program offers research training equivalent to training in the first two years of PhD Programs at top US economics faculties. This implies a first year of rigorous and common training in core subjects of economics, econometrics, and finance at a high level that can only be managed by a selected group of students. In the second year, students specialise in their choice from among the institute’s many fields of research through field coursework and research master thesis research.

Learn more about Economics Masters degree programs in Netherlands
Studying for a Master's degree in Economics in the Netherlands opens doors to understanding complex financial systems and the factors that drive economic decision-making. This program not only emphasizes rigorous analytical skills but also fosters an international perspective essential in today’s interconnected world.
In these programs, you'll delve into advanced topics such as econometrics, behavioral economics, and international trade. Many courses incorporate practical applications, preparing students to analyze economic policies and their impacts on different sectors. By engaging in research projects, students build confidence as they explore new ideas and apply theoretical concepts to real-world problems.
The Netherlands' educational environment encourages independent thinking and collaboration, often integrating group-based projects and industry partnerships. Graduates from these Master's programs find opportunities in various fields, including finance, policy analysis, and consultancy. With a strong focus on data analysis and economic modeling, you'll develop skills that are valued globally, providing a solid foundation for a successful career in economics.
